R9 UDG is a 2014 Porsche Panamera in White with a 2,967c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 66.7%.
Across all 2014 Porsche Panamera models, the average MOT pass rate is 89.3% with a typical mileage of 54,316 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Porsche Panamera f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 380 recorded failures. If you're considering buying R9 UDG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Porsche Panamera typically stays on UK roads for around 17 years. At 12 years old, this Porsche Panamera is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
